There was mention on Bugtraq that patch 3 broke zone transfers and
that patch 4 should be used instead. Will we see that release shortly?

There's a "patch4" in the SRPM which changes a couple of >s to >=s in
the zone transfer code.  I presume that that's at least the pertinent
part of the fix.

{looks}

Yes, okay, they *did* include patch4 in the bind-8.2.2_P3 RPM. Too bad
the name is confusing...
